VMAN CE13A vs Volvo Penta TAD1345GE-B

The VMAN CE13A and Volvo Penta TAD1345GE-B are both diesel generator engines in a similar power class. Both are rated at roughly 510 kVA. The table below compares their full specifications side by side.

SpecificationVMAN CE13AVolvo Penta TAD1345GE-B
Headline rating513 kVA506 kVA
Standby (50 Hz)410 kWe405 kWe
Prime (50 Hz)374 kWe365 kWe
Standby (60 Hz)405 kWe
Prime (60 Hz)368 kWe
Displacement12.8 L12.8 L
ConfigurationL6L6
Cylinders66
Rated speed1,500 RPM1,500 / 1,800 RPM
FuelDieselDiesel
CoolingLiquid-CooledLiquid-Cooled
EmissionsUnregulatedEuro Stage II / U.S. EPA Tier 2
Dry weight
OriginChinaSweden

Choosing between VMAN CE13A and Volvo Penta TAD1345GE-B

Use this comparison as an engineering shortlist, then confirm the complete generator package against load profile, voltage, 50/60 Hz frequency, duty class, emissions rules, cooling margin, altitude, ambient temperature, enclosure design, controller features, and alternator sizing. The VMAN CE13A has the higher headline kVA rating in this pair, but site conditions and duty cycle can still change the final recommendation.
